Elo Ranking
VersusVersus is an interactive comparative rating system based on the Elo algorithm.
The application allows users to conduct a series of duels between objects, creating an objective leaderboard based on their preferences.
Key Features
Selection Mechanics: the interface presents two random objects for comparison, ensuring no duplicates within a single pair.
Elo Algorithm: the system dynamically recalculates each item's rating after every vote, accounting for the score difference between the winner and the loser.
Seamless Updates: content is replaced without reloading the page using fade animations, ensuring a continuous user experience.
Live Leaderboard: an automated list of all participants, sorted by rating in descending order, updates in real-time below the main voting block.